Output ae17839c9c871bf413154ad5d422d2026307709f8838aaef78ed3babc04f27b3:23

value
551750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a43ca044fbf0470f6cf7a71e0398fc11e774fde OP_EQUAL
address
3BNtkwzdzWPqkbF6JP6g66q7aQiJRu8fSL
transaction
ae17839c9c871bf413154ad5d422d2026307709f8838aaef78ed3babc04f27b3
spent
true